What is the use of the Prompt Function in JavaScript ?
The prompt
function in JavaScript is used to interact with the user by displaying a dialog box that allows the user to type input text. It is often used to gather user input simply.
Example: Here, the prompt
function displays a dialog box with the message “Please enter your name:” and an input field. The user can enter text, and the entered value is stored in the userInput
variable. The script then prints a greeting using the entered name.
Javascript
let userInput = prompt( "Please enter your name:" ); console.log( "Hello, " + userInput + "!" ); |
